From ae2c1dcdcdd585ae8f14b43200fb4143606eb5eb Mon Sep 17 00:00:00 2001 From: Tavian Barnes Date: Sun, 4 Sep 2016 14:28:49 -0400 Subject: Require -{min,max}depth argument to be positive. --- parse.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'parse.c') diff --git a/parse.c b/parse.c index b8f79ad..f4491e9 100644 --- a/parse.c +++ b/parse.c @@ -801,7 +801,7 @@ static struct expr *parse_depth_limit(struct parser_state *state, int is_min, in } int *depth = is_min ? &cmdline->mindepth : &cmdline->maxdepth; - if (!parse_int(state, value, depth, IF_INT)) { + if (!parse_int(state, value, depth, IF_INT | IF_UNSIGNED)) { return NULL; } -- cgit v1.2.3